The Anesthesia Technician Program curriculum is based on the American Society of Anesthesia Technologists and Technicians (ASATT) standards and guidelines. Course work includes the following: medical terminology, anatomy and physiology, pharmacology, EKG analysis, anesthesia equipment principles and applications, and general medical knowledge.
